Detailed Overview
In accordance with the British Columbia College of Nurses and Midwives (BCCNM) standards of practice and the Mission and Values of Fraser Health, the Coordinator, Trauma Program demonstrates clinical expertise and works independently as a member of an interprofessional team within the framework of departmental regulations, program and clinical guidelines. Working across Fraser Health on assigned initiatives, the Coordinator collaborates with a variety of clinical staff and caregivers to assist in the assessment, development, implementation and evaluation of new programs, standards and systems designed to enhance the care and coordination of trauma clients in the hospital and community. Participates at the local, regional and provincial levels to assist in the development of trauma related systems, programs and related projects.
Responsibilities
  • Develops collaborative working relationships with other programs and clinical service units to facilitate and support quality trauma care and injury prevention.
  • Participates in the development of new programs, services, clinical policies, procedures and standards of practice for the Trauma Program in conjunction with the Manager, Clinical Services and the interprofessional Trauma Team.
  • Applies relevant nursing research and evaluates effectiveness of Trauma programs, services, clinical policies and procedures to determine opportunities for quality improvement; recommends modifications and assists with implementation.
  • Coordinates the development of policies and procedures, with other involved specialties, for the management and evaluation of trauma victims triaged within the region's programs.
  • Functions as a liaison to hospital and community staff to facilitate the development of collaborative and participative trauma systems, including injury prevention. Participates in the development, organization and implementation of integrated comprehensive trauma systems at a regional and provincial level.
  • Identifies at risk populations for Trauma and assists in developing prevention strategies with other programs.
  • Reports unusual occurrences and risk management issues as it relates to the Trauma Program.
  • Establishes and maintains liaison with representatives of each department, as well as community stakeholders, to permit efficient communication regarding patient management problems.
  • Participates as a member on Fraser Health Trauma committees as well as ad hoc committees as required at the local, regional and provincial level.
  • Coordinates and circulates appropriate trauma data for feedback and problem identification and resolution; makes recommendations as appropriate.
  • Performs other related duties as required.
Qualifications
Education and Experience
Current practicing registration as a Registered Nurse with the British Columbia College of Nurses and Midwives (BCCNM). Three years' recent related clinical experience in the specialty area including leadership experience, or an equ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.
Valid Class V BC Driver's License and access to a personal vehicle for business-related purposes.
Skills And Abilities
  • Ability to work independently and as a member of an interprofessional team.
  • Ability to plan, collaborate, research and implement work.
  • Ability to integrate administrative, professional and operational aspects of the Trauma Program in an effective and efficient manner.
  • Ability to use factual information, prior learning and basic principles and procedures to support nursing decisions and actions with relevant research-based evidence/evidence-informed practice.
  • Ability to develop and support an environment where quality improvement principles are embraced and used on a continuous basis.
  • Ability to communicate effectively both verbally and in writing, including the ability to give presentations.
  • Ability to think at a systems level (i.e. awareness of the interdependence of organizational systems and stakeholders, and considers this while in the formulation of solutions).
  • Physical ability to perform the duties of the position.
  • Knowledge of research processes and methodology.
  • Knowledge of other health care disciplines and their role in health care.
  • Ability to plan, organize and prioritize work in a continuously changing environment
  • Ability to operate related equipment including relevant computer applications.
